Hi, I have a slight problem that i hope somebody can help mre with! I have recently put my xbox into my car with a 7" widescreen monitor. It all works fine except there is some interference on the screen when you switch on the xbox. The picture wobbles slightly. I have wired the power inverter for the xbox directly to the battery and the screen into the back of the cigarette lighter. Now the only thing i can think of that the way the screen is wired in is causing the problem. I have tried wiring the screen directly to the battery aswell and although its slightly better its still not right. Any help on what to do would be great!
